Output 037dc3b62688faa08ea770836976099a85c0cc562b8a6d36c65b0c01ce88e1d3:0

value
11724458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46a3cc05ed3e1ae5891e33201aa3954b35e4a25e OP_EQUAL
address
MELfkfsUoWaFweKBHQ4JN4yeALgrEdKEwM
transaction
037dc3b62688faa08ea770836976099a85c0cc562b8a6d36c65b0c01ce88e1d3
spent
true